International Flavors & Fragrances (IFF) has broken ground on a new plant in Sri City, India, which will be the company’s largest site in Asia.
Occupying a 130,000-square-metre plot, the facility is expected to be fully operational in December 2019, serving the flavour and fragrance manufacturing market in Asia.
IFF said the site, which will be built in the state of Andhra Pradesh, will have “excellent logistics options, access to skilled labour, and solid infrastructure and utilities”.
It is designed for efficient water use and built using energy efficient building materials and equipment to maximise natural daylight.
